Supporting Dementia

About This Program

The workshop provides caregivers with information about dementia symptoms that may occur as the disease progresses.

Caregivers will learn strategies for supporting people with the disease. They will also be able to get information and support, discuss their experiences and express their emotions in a safe environment. The sessions are based on a positive approach and are designed to help caregivers maintain and strengthen their skills and abilities.

The following topics will be covered:

  • The progression of dementia
  • Communication and behaviour management strategies
  • Strategies for enhancing caregiver resilience.

The training consists of two sessions of two hours each.

Learn about optimizing cognitive health through lifestyle choices and social support. This education sessions is intended for people who are experiencing Mild Cognitive Impairment (MCI) and their close family members/friends. MCI involves memory loss that is greater than expected for ones age but not enough to compromise ones ability to carry out daily activities.

Dementia Inclusive Training is a 30-40 minute online certificate training module that sensitizes business and service providers and individuals to the needs of people living with dementia and their caregivers. Learn strategies for approaching and communicating with a person living with dementia, and gain perspective on environmental considerations to optimize your place of business for people living with dementia and their caregivers.
